CONVERT -5 3/7 INTO A DECIMAL?

Respuesta :

JayV2005
JayV2005 JayV2005
  • 02-10-2020

-5.428571

to convert it you must always keep the whole number the same so -5 stays the same then divide 3 by 7: 3÷7= 0.428571. As a decimal it equals -5.428571.
